package com.android.dialer.dialpadview;

import android.telephony.PhoneNumberUtils;
import android.text.Spanned;
import android.text.method.DialerKeyListener;

/**
 * {@link DialerKeyListener} with Unicode support. Converts any Unicode(e.g. Arabic) characters that
 * represent digits into digits before filtering the results so that we can support pasted digits
 * from Unicode languages.
 */
public class UnicodeDialerKeyListener extends DialerKeyListener {

  public static final UnicodeDialerKeyListener INSTANCE = new UnicodeDialerKeyListener();

  @Override
  public CharSequence filter(
      CharSequence source, int start, int end, Spanned dest, int dstart, int dend) {
    final String converted =
        PhoneNumberUtils.convertKeypadLettersToDigits(
            PhoneNumberUtils.replaceUnicodeDigits(source.toString()));
    // PhoneNumberUtils.replaceUnicodeDigits performs a character for character replacement,
    // so we can assume that start and end positions should remain unchanged.
    CharSequence result = super.filter(converted, start, end, dest, dstart, dend);
    if (result == null) {
      if (source.equals(converted)) {
        // There was no conversion or filtering performed. Just return null according to
        // the behavior of DialerKeyListener.
        return null;
      } else {
        // filter returns null if the charsequence is to be returned unchanged/unfiltered.
        // But in this case we do want to return a modified character string (even if
        // none of the characters in the modified string are filtered). So if
        // result == null we return the unfiltered but converted numeric string instead.
        return converted.subSequence(start, end);
      }
    }
    return result;
  }
}
